Rare Disease Sales Specialist

Job Title:
Sales SpecialistCompany Type:
Small BiotechLocation:
Stamford, CTTherapy Area:
Rare Disease / EndocrinologyWhy This Role:
Visibility- Join a growing small biotech Stability - Strong pipeline across Oncology, Endocrinology, and Neurology Incentive - Strong Compensation Package Role Description:
You will develop superior product and disease state knowledge and effectively educate and engage healthcare professionals Responsible to meet and strive to exceed all quarterly and annual sales objectives by developing territory specific sales strategies and plans aimed at driving utilization within their defined geography Achieve territory sales goals/targets on quarterly and/or annual basis Partners with key stakeholders internal/external to help remove barriers to access Leverages selling skills to increase overall sales Qualifications Include:
Bachelor's degree required 5
years sales experience within pharma or biotech required Demonstrated success & relationships within Endocrinology or Rare Disease Dynamic / fast paced problem solver Exact compensation may vary based on skills, experience, and location.
The salary range for this position is $140,000-150,000.

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
